20 Minute Chicken Bowl

A quick option for dinner if you have the popcorn chicken recipe prepped and in your freezer. This is a copycat version of a meal I used to eat in my college dining hall that was everyone's favorite and similar to the KFC Famous Bowl. If you prep potatoes at the beginning of the week you can have this one ready in the time it takes to reheat the chicken.

Ingredients

For the Bowl
  • 10 pieces popcorn chicken prep ahead of time and freeze
  • ⅓ cup frozen peas
  • 2 tbsp shredded cheddar cheese
For the Mashed Potatoes
  • 1 medium russet potato
  • ½ cup frozen kale optional, fresh is fine
  • 1 tsp butter
  • 1⅓ tbsp milk
  • salt and pepper to taste
For the Gravy
  • ½ cup beef broth
  • 1 tbsp cornstarch

Instructions

For the Mashed Potaotes

  1. Fill a small sauce pan with water and bring to a boil.
  2. Wash and cut your potato into a large dice. Add to the boiling water and cook until soft.
  3. Microwave the kale until it has thawed.
  4. Drain the water and add in the butter, milk, kale, and salt and peppper to taste. Mash until smooth.
For the Gravy
  1. In a separate sauce pot, bring the beef broth to a boil.
  2. In a small dish add the cornstarch and stir in an equal amount of water to form a slurry.
  3. Once the broth has boiled, reduce the heat to a simmer and stir in the cornstarch until it has thickened.
For the Bowls
  1. Add 10 pieces of the popcorn chicken to your air fryer. Heat them using the reheat setting at 300°F for 8-10 minutes. You can obviously use a microwave as well but they won't stay crispy.
  2. Heat the peas in the microwave.
  3. To construct the bowl put the potatoes on the bottom, layer the peas on top, and then place the chicken on top. Sprinkle the cheese and drizzle the gravy over everything.
